引言
在互联网时代,视频内容已成为信息传播的重要载体。HTML5视频插件的出现,让网页视频播放变得更加简单和高效。本文将为你详细介绍如何使用HTML5视频插件进行一键下载,并提供一些实用技巧,帮助你更好地管理和使用视频资源。
一、HTML5视频插件简介
HTML5视频插件是基于HTML5标准的视频播放器,它支持多种视频格式,如MP4、WebM、Ogg等。相比传统的Flash播放器,HTML5视频插件具有更好的兼容性和性能。
二、一键下载HTML5视频插件教程
以下是一键下载HTML5视频插件的详细步骤:
1. 选择合适的HTML5视频插件
目前市面上有很多优秀的HTML5视频插件,如Video.js、Vimeo Player等。根据你的需求和喜好,选择一款合适的插件。
2. 引入插件资源
在HTML页面中,引入所选插件的CSS和JavaScript文件。以下是一个示例:
<link rel="stylesheet" href="path/to/videojs.css">
<script src="path/to/videojs.js"></script>
3. 创建视频播放器
在HTML页面中,创建一个<video>元素,并设置视频源。以下是一个示例:
<video id="myVideo" controls>
<source src="path/to/video.mp4" type="video/mp4">
您的浏览器不支持视频标签。
</video>
4. 初始化视频插件
在JavaScript中,初始化视频插件,并设置一键下载功能。以下是一个示例:
var video = videojs('myVideo');
video.on('loadedmetadata', function() {
var downloadButton = document.createElement('button');
downloadButton.innerText = '下载';
downloadButton.onclick = function() {
var videoURL = this.parentNode.querySelector('source').src;
var a = document.createElement('a');
a.href = videoURL;
a.download = 'video.mp4';
a.click();
};
this.el().appendChild(downloadButton);
});
5. 集成到你的项目中
将上述代码集成到你的项目中,即可实现一键下载HTML5视频的功能。
三、实用技巧
以下是一些使用HTML5视频插件的实用技巧:
自定义下载按钮样式:你可以根据需求,自定义下载按钮的样式,使其与你的网站风格保持一致。
支持多种视频格式:确保你的HTML5视频插件支持多种视频格式,以满足不同用户的需求。
优化视频加载速度:通过合理设置视频缓存和预加载策略,提高视频播放的流畅度。
兼容性测试:在不同浏览器和设备上测试你的HTML5视频插件,确保其兼容性。
安全性考虑:在使用HTML5视频插件时,注意保护用户隐私和数据安全。
通过以上教程和实用技巧,相信你已经能够轻松掌握HTML5视频插件的一键下载功能。希望这篇文章能帮助你更好地管理和使用视频资源。
